Durability Showdown: PVC vs. Nylon Inflatable Advertising Tents

Durability and Weather Resistance of PVC Inflatable Advertising Tents

When it comes to long-term use, a PVC inflatable advertising tent offers superior durability compared to its nylon counterparts. PVC material is known for its robust construction, which can withstand harsh weather conditions including heavy rain, strong winds, and intense sunlight. This makes it highly suitable for outdoor events that might last for several days or even weeks.

In addition, PVC tents are typically coated to provide UV resistance, preventing the material from degrading or fading over time. This ensures that the tent maintains its vibrant appearance and structural integrity, which is crucial for maintaining brand visibility. Nylon tents, on the other hand, tend to be more susceptible to wear and tear, especially under prolonged exposure to the elements.

Another important factor is waterproofing. PVC inflatable advertising tents are almost entirely waterproof due to the nature of the material and their sealed seams, which protects event organizers and products inside from water damage. While nylon can be treated for water resistance, it rarely matches the comprehensive protection that PVC provides.

Maintenance and Longevity Benefits of PVC Material

Maintaining an inflatable advertising tent is simpler when it’s made from PVC. The surface of PVC tents can be easily cleaned with just soap and water, resisting stains and dirt buildup. This ease of maintenance contributes to longer product life, as grime accumulation can weaken fabric fibers over time. Conversely, nylon material often requires more careful cleaning, and persistent stains may cause long-lasting blemshes.

PVC’s resistance to mold and mildew is another advantage for long-term use. Since outdoor advertising tents can often be stored damp or exposed to high humidity, the ability to resist fungal growth prolongs the tent’s usefulness and appearance significantly. Nylon fabrics might absorb moisture and be prone to developing unpleasant odors or mildew if not thoroughly dried before storage.

The sturdiness of PVC inflatable advertising tents also means fewer repairs are necessary. The material is less prone to punctures or tears, which reduces downtime and additional costs related to patching. This reliability is particularly valuable for companies relying on the tent as a frequent point of customer interaction.

Design Flexibility and Visual Impact

A key consideration for advertising purposes is how effectively the tent can display branding and imagery. PVC inflatable advertising tents offer a smooth, firm surface that is ideal for high-quality printing. Logos and promotional messages appear crisp and vivid, enhancing brand recognition at events.

Moreover, PVC tents can be manufactured in various shapes and sizes without compromising stability. This flexibility allows marketers to customize structures to match specific campaign themes or spatial requirements. The ability to create unique and eye-catching designs provides an edge when trying to capture attention in crowded environments.

In contrast, nylon-based tents have a more flexible and sometimes wrinkled texture that can distort printed graphics under tension. This downside can lessen the visual impact over time, diminishing the overall advertising effectiveness.
